Tapash:新一代自助建站工具的技术解析与实践指南

一、技术定位与核心价值

在数字化转型浪潮中,网站建设作为企业互联网化的基础需求,长期面临技术复杂度高、开发周期长、维护成本高等痛点。传统建站方案往往需要开发者掌握HTML/CSS/JavaScript等前端技术栈,或依赖专业建站团队完成定制化开发。Tapash的出现打破了这一技术壁垒,其核心价值体现在三个方面:

  1. 技术普惠性:通过可视化编辑器与模板化设计,将建站技术门槛降低至非技术人员可操作水平;
  2. 功能扩展性:支持嵌入动态交互组件(如Flash动画、Web组件等),满足复杂业务场景需求;
  3. 生态开放性:构建实验性功能反馈闭环,用户可提前体验未发布特性并直接影响产品迭代方向。

二、技术架构解析

1. 嵌入式展示机制

Tapash采用轻量级嵌入式框架,通过在目标网页中注入标准化代码片段实现功能集成。其技术实现包含三个关键层:

  • 渲染层:基于Web Components标准封装交互组件,确保跨浏览器兼容性;
  • 通信层:通过postMessage API实现跨域安全通信,避免同源策略限制;
  • 数据层:采用JSON Schema定义组件配置结构,支持动态参数传递与状态管理。

示例代码(组件嵌入基础结构):

  1. <!-- 在目标网页中插入以下代码 -->
  2. <div id="tapash-container"></div>
  3. <script src="https://cdn.tapash.com/embed-sdk.js"></script>
  4. <script>
  5. TapashEmbed.init({
  6. containerId: 'tapash-container',
  7. componentId: 'demo-animation',
  8. config: { width: 800, height: 600 }
  9. });
  10. </script>

2. 实验性功能开发流程

Tap实验室作为产品创新孵化器,其技术栈包含:

  • 功能沙箱环境:基于Docker容器化技术隔离实验特性,避免影响主版本稳定性;
  • A/B测试框架:集成流量分发系统,可按用户画像、设备类型等维度定向推送测试版本;
  • 反馈收集管道:通过埋点技术捕获用户行为数据,结合NLP算法自动生成功能优化建议。

三、核心功能模块详解

1. 可视化建站引擎

该模块提供拖拽式页面编辑器,支持以下特性:

  • 响应式布局:内置栅格系统与媒体查询生成器,自动适配移动端/PC端;
  • 组件市场:开放第三方开发者上传自定义组件,涵盖表单、图表、地图等20+类别;
  • 版本控制:基于Git实现建站项目版本管理,支持回滚至任意历史节点。

2. 动态内容管理

通过CMS模块实现内容与展示分离,技术亮点包括:

  • 无头CMS架构:RESTful API输出结构化数据,支持与主流前端框架集成;
  • 多语言支持:内置i18n国际化方案,可一键生成多语言版本站点;
  • SEO优化工具:自动生成sitemap.xml与meta标签,支持自定义URL规则。

3. 性能监控体系

集成实时监控面板,关键指标包含:

  • 页面加载速度:通过Lighthouse API定期生成性能报告;
  • 资源占用分析:可视化展示CSS/JS文件体积与请求链;
  • 错误追踪:捕获404/500错误并定位到具体代码行。

四、典型应用场景

1. 企业官网快速搭建

某制造企业通过Tapash在48小时内完成官网重构,实现:

  • 产品目录动态更新:与内部ERP系统对接,自动同步库存数据;
  • 多语言站点管理:同时维护中、英、日三语版本;
  • 移动端优先适配:移动端流量占比提升至65%。

2. 营销活动落地页

某电商平台利用实验性功能模块测试不同促销策略:

  • A/B测试:对比满减与折扣两种优惠形式的转化率;
  • 实时热力图:分析用户点击行为优化页面布局;
  • 裂变分享组件:通过社交传播带来37%新增流量。

3. 开发者生态建设

某开源社区基于Tapash构建开发者门户:

  • 文档系统:集成Markdown编辑器与版本对比功能;
  • API展示:自动生成交互式API文档;
  • 贡献者看板:实时展示代码提交量与问题解决率。

五、最佳实践建议

  1. 渐进式功能启用:建议先使用基础建站功能,逐步探索高级组件;
  2. 数据隔离策略:生产环境与测试环境使用不同子域名,避免配置污染;
  3. 反馈闭环构建:定期查看实验性功能反馈报告,优先优化高频使用组件;
  4. 性能基线设定:根据行业基准设置页面加载速度阈值(如PC端<3s,移动端<2s)。

六、技术演进方向

未来版本将重点强化以下能力:

  • AI辅助设计:通过机器学习自动生成页面布局建议;
  • 低代码集成:支持与主流BPM工具无缝对接;
  • 边缘计算优化:利用CDN节点实现动态内容就近渲染。

Tapash通过技术创新重新定义了自助建站的技术边界,其开放生态与持续迭代机制,为开发者提供了兼具效率与灵活性的数字化解决方案。无论是初创企业快速试错,还是大型组织统一管理多站点,该工具均展现出显著的技术优势与商业价值。